Edge Mount SMT PCB Jack
HUBER+SUHNER MMCX
HUBER+SUHMNER MMCX connectors are designed to be used where the smallest possible dimensions have to be achieved. The reliable 'snap-on' coupling mechanism ensures the electrical parameters are consistently reproduced. The SMT connectors are suitable to all reflow-soldered SMT PCBs where impedance matching or screened signal transmission is necessary.
